This collection was created by collecting the names from: -The few documents about this unit from german archives -Loss records -WASt -Volksbund -Flight book collections -Collections from other researches -information from the web, forums... Here is another name for you: Leutnant Günther Triep 1.6.42-19.12.42 1/Jagdgruppe Drontheim 20.12.42-2.1.43 3/Jagdgruppe Süd 3.1.43-22.8.43 6/Jagdgeschwader 53 + 22.8.1943 /Ian |
